Writer in residence joins medical school

September 8, 2000

Carol Clewlow (below), bestselling author of A Woman's Guide to Adultery, has been appointed the first writer in residence at Newcastle University's medical school. Ms Clewlow will run creative writing workshops for medical undergraduates, underlining the department's philosophy that the humanities play an important role in the creation of a good doctor.
